Slow Cooker Beef Stroganoff
This Slow Cooker Beef Stroganoff has tender chunks of beef and a super creamy sauce with mushrooms. All the flavors of the classic recipe but it slow cooks in the crock pot all day.

Equipment
6-quart slow cooker
Ingredients
2 to 2 1/2
pounds
top sirloin steak,
cut into cubes
1/4
cup
all-purpose flour
2
tablespoons
vegetable oil
1
medium
onion,
diced
2
garlic cloves,
minced
1
teaspoon
salt
1/2
teaspoon
pepper
16
ounces
mushrooms,
sliced
1
cup
beef broth
2
tablespoons
tomato paste
1 1/2
tablespoons
Worcestershire sauce
1 1/4
cups
sour cream
1/4
cup
beef broth
3
tablespoons
cornstarch
8
ounces
egg noodles,
cooked
Instructions
Toss steak cubes with all-purpose flour, salt and pepper.
Heat oil in a large skillet. Brown meat on all sides.
Remove meat with slotted spoon and place in a 6-quart slow cooker.
Add onion and garlic to grease in skillet and cook 2 minutes., Transfer to slow cooker.
Add mushrooms, 1 cup beef broth, tomato paste, and Worcestershire sauce to slow cooker.
Mix the tomato paste into the broth some.
Cover and cook on LOW for 7 hours.
Mix together the cornstarch with 1/4 cup beef broth. Mix into slow cooker. Cover and cook on HIGH for 20 to 30 minutes to thicken.
Turn slow cooker off and stir in sour cream and noodles.
